The cryptocurrency market is buzzing with anticipation as Bitcoin hovers around the $95,000 mark. On November 15, market analyst Burak Kesmeci identified a buy signal that hasn't flashed since March, igniting speculation about a potential surge to $110,000. This peak represents a significant psychological barrier for traders.

Bitcoin has experienced its share of fluctuations, recently hitting a resistance level at $95,000. The crypto asset saw a 10% price correction in the past week, raising concerns about further downturns. Understanding these price dynamics is crucial for shaping your trading strategy.
The sentiment surrounding BTC has shifted, with more traders actively seeking entry points. The fear and greed index currently sits at 52, indicating a neutral outlook. Analyzing these indices can give you insight into market psychology, helping you anticipate potential price movements.
The Bitcoin fear index, or VIX score, is currently above the critical threshold of 16.50. Historically, this level has signaled buy opportunities, making it a vital metric for traders. Over the past month, Bitcoin's volatility has jumped by 30%, reflecting shifts in investor behavior.
The RSI has dipped into the oversold territory, currently sitting at 25. This suggests that a rebound could be around the corner. However, you should be cautious about false signals, especially in a market known for sharp corrections.
Utilizing indicators like the VIX and RSI can help you identify optimal buy signals. Also, consider volume profiles—they can reveal the strength behind price movements. A notable uptick in trading volume often foreshadows significant price changes.
Establishing stop-loss levels below $85,000 can help mitigate risks, especially if BTC can't maintain its position above $95,000. Keep an eye on key support levels around $90,000 to make adjustments to your strategies as needed.
